63.86 percent of the population in 46204 drive to work alone. 1.64 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 81.16 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 5.68 percent of the residents in 46204 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 1.81 members with about 1.49 cars available per household.
An estimate of 73.16 percent of the residents in 46204 has some form of health insurance. 12.44 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 64.66 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 46204 would have to travel an average of 1.25 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Indiana University Health . In a 20-mile radius, there are 0 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 46204, Indianapolis, Indiana.

As of , an estimate of 10,246 residents live in 46204 with a median age of 31.6 years. 1.96 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 6.45 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 33.92 percent of the residents in 46204 is currently married, and 46.22 percent of the population has never been married.
The monthly median household income in 46204 is $14,856.00.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 46204 is approximately $1,520. The median household spends about 10.23 percent of their income on housing.

Type 1 Diabetes is a chronic condition in which the pancreas produces little or no insulin, a hormone essential for allowing sugar (glucose) to enter cells and produce energy. This means that individuals with Type 1 Diabetes require regular medical care, including insulin therapy and monitoring of blood sugar levels. Missing appointments with healthcare providers can have significant financial costs, as it can lead to poorly managed diabetes and complications such as kidney disease, nerve damage, and vision problems.
